Baker & McKenzie Advises Nyrstar On EUR120 Million Bond Offering

10 Oct 2013

London, UK/Brussels, Belgium – Leading global law firm Baker & McKenzie has advised multi-metals business Nyrstar NV on its offering of senior, unsecured convertible bonds, due 2018, for a principal amount of EUR 120 million. The bonds were placed through an accelerated bookbuilt placement with institutional investors, and an application will be made to admit the bonds to trading on the Open Market (Freiverkehr) segment of the Frankfurt Stock Exchange.

Nyrstar is an integrated mining and metals business, with market leading positions in zinc and lead, and growing positions in other base and precious metals; essential resources that are fuelling the rapid urbanisation and industrialisation of a changing world. Nyrstar has mining, smelting, and other operations located in Europe, the Americas, China and Australia and employs over 7,000 people. Nyrstar is listed on NYSE Euronext Brussels.
